Camera Settings

For optimal results, shoot with a wide aperture (around f/2.8 to f/4) to create a shallow depth of field, isolating the subject from the background. Use a low ISO setting (100-200) to maintain image clarity and reduce noise, essential for crisp details in monochrome. A focal length of 85mm to 135mm works well for portraits, allowing for flattering compression.

Lighting Setup

Natural light can be your best friend here, but consider using a softbox or reflector to control shadows and highlights. Position the light source at a 45-degree angle to the subject to enhance facial features while maintaining a soft look. If using an AI image generator, specify lighting conditions to ensure the right shadows fall across the blazer and sunglasses.

Common Mistakes

A common pitfall is neglecting the balance between the subject's outfit and the background. A busy background can detract from the elegance of the tailored blazer. Ensure the background is simple and complements the monochrome theme. Additionally, overexposing the blue tint can lead to a flat image; careful calibration is essential.
